As an Electrical Engineering Specialist, you will be instrumental in supporting our client's semiconductor manufacturing operations. Collaborating closely with our client's team in a dynamic environment, you will tackle diverse projects, varying in size and complexity. Your key responsibilities will include assessing existing systems, consulting with system owners, and analyzing scope requests from stakeholders.
You will engage with clients, contractors, and on-site personnel at our facility in Wilton, Connecticut. Your duties will encompass designing and developing electrical systems, as well as preparing essential documents such as Basis of Design (BOD) and Scope of Work (SOW). You will supervise engineering and construction activities related to facility power distribution systems (up to 13.8kV), grounding, lighting, emergency and standby generation systems, life safety, and fire alarm systems, involving both retrofits and new builds.
